A very smart copy of this signed first edition of William Boyd’s An Ice‑Cream War (1982). This is a standout early work in his career—nominated for the Booker Prize the same year—and helped establish his reputation as a sharp chronicler of colonial history infused with dark wit. Set during the First World War's East African campaign, the novel follows British and German settlers navigating absurdity and violence amidst conflict, delivering a potent mix of comedy and tragedy.
